Mulch Mowing Whitfield
Property owners in Whitfield who always appear to have a green, lush lawn, yet never collect or blow away their clippings, are in all likelihood using a program of mulch mowing to keep their lawn in order. Mulch mowing is a system of lawn care which involves finely cutting the grass clippings and returning them back to the soil, instead of gathering them up and disposing of them.
The benefits of mulch mowing include:
- Lowering the loss of moisture during periods of hot weather.
- Minimising the quantity of green waste being sent to council tips and landfill.
- Reducing the time spent mowing the lawn.
- Feeding and nourishing the lawn by returning nutrients to the soil.
- Avoiding the need to continually stop the mower and empty the trimmings.
Even though you can buy mulching attachments to fit onto regular lawn mowers, the optimal results are attained by using a specialised mulching mower. What you really need is a good mulch mower that effectively cuts the grass clippings into tiny little pieces, and does not get clogged or blocked in the process. As you won't need the mulching function all the time, you should obtain a mower that can swap easily between regular bagging and mulching functions as needed. You can obtain mulching lawn mowers in all of the regular power modes, so mains electric, petrol-driven and battery mowers are all available.
For fairly small residential gardens in Whitfield, a battery mulching lawn mower will probably be satisfactory. A petrol-driven or corded electric model will be more effective for larger residential and commercial lawns. Lawn Scarifying
In the next couple of paragraphs we'll attempt to clarify the following questions:
- What is scarifying exactly?
- Which is better hand or machine scarification?
- When should scarifying be done?
- Why would I need to carry out scarification?
- How can scarification benefit my lawn?
Lawn scarifying is a activity by which thatch and moss in your lawn are wheedled out by raking, and kept to a satisfactory level. This raking process can be undertaken by hand using a spring-tined rake or with a mechanical scarifying machine. You could discover that opinions differ with regards to this process, and some lawn care professionals in Whitfield will argue that hand raking is not actually scarification, but purely moss removal, and the proper effect can only be achieved with an appropriate mechanical scarifier. While I suppose this subject is still up for discussion, but in the right situation both solutions can be equally as effective.

But, why would scarification be necessary? Basically, a layer of thatch and moss forms naturally on all lawns, however when it gets too dense it can become a barrier to moisture, air and fertiliser, which are prevented from effectively penetrating into the root zone of the grass. The overall health of your lawn can be enhanced by removing most or all of this moss and thatch, and this can be accomplished by means of scarification.
An indication that your lawn in Whitfield needs to be scarified is if it feels spongy when you walk on it and is showing excessive moss growth during the autumn or winter months particularly. It is almost always worthwhile to give your lawn a gentle raking with a handheld rake in the spring or early summer, followed up with a much deeper treatment in the autumn using a mechanical scarifier if you've a thick layer of moss and thatch.

Lawn Edging Whitfield

Creating a distinct boundary between your lawn and flower beds, driveway or paths establishes a defined partition and makes your garden look tidy and neat. An edging will help to keep gravel, mulch and earth from overflowing onto your lawn, and also stops the grass from growing into your driveway or flower beds.
There are a wide range of materials you can use to edge and accentuate your grassed areas. You can choose wooden edging for a natural look, steel for a long lasting, modern edging or bricks or poured concrete to establish a contrast to a driveway. Each material has a unique installation procedure, and though it may be within the capabilities of a competent DIYer to correctly install lawn edging, for getting the optimal look to your edging and for a long-lasting result, it is best to use a lawn edging professional in Whitfield to design it and put it in.
Lawn Rolling
Some people are passionate about the look of their lawns, and we've recently noticed that lots of garden owners in Whitfield have been enquiring about lawn rolling services as a technique for getting an awesome flat lawn that will be the envy of the neighbourhood. However, for those people who are attempting to make their lawns look like a golf course or cricket field, they might be facing something of an uphill struggle.
The technique of lawn rolling can certainly flatten out some imperfections and smaller bumps, and may well enhance the appearance of your grass, however other issues can arise, such as causing water runoff, soil compaction and inhibiting root growth. To get guidance on whether lawn rolling is a good idea for your lawn, you could get in touch with your local Whitfield lawn care provider, and they'll probably suggest spiking afterwards to enable nutrients, air and water to penetrate the soil and keep your grass healthy, should you choose the lawn rolling option.
To make sure that the grass seeds are pressed firmly into the soil to guarantee uniform germination, a gentle lawn rolling can also be effective if you're preparing an area for seeding.
While you must understand that lawn rolling is almost never necessary, if you opt to press ahead, you must only use a lightweight roller, only do it in springtime, and only on a damp lawn (never a soaking one). Lawn Turfing
Lawn turfing is a popular landscaping exercise that involves the installation of pre-grown grass rolls or patches onto a prepared soil surface to create a green and lush lawn. This method is preferred over lawn seeding because of its advantages, such as erosion prevention, weed control and instant results. You can transform your outdoor space into a functional and attractive area for various activities by renovating an existing lawn or starting anew with lawn turfing.

A complete and mature lawn can be achieved far more quickly with lawn turfing than with seeding. If you want a new lawn quickly, turfing is the better option than seeding, which can take several weeks or even months to get established. An evenly textured, vibrant lawn that improves the aesthetic appeal of your property in Whitfield can be enjoyed within a day or 2 of installation. This quick turnaround time is a great option for householders who want a natural green lawn without the hassle of seeding or waiting.
If you are looking for a weed-free lawn, lawn turfing is a great option, as the pre-grown grass patches or rolls of turf are typically weed-free, ensuring that your new lawn will start off weed-free. Moreover, your lawn's dense grass cover competes effectively with weed seeds, inhibiting their growth. Promoting a more eco-friendly and healthy lawn is one of the benefits of this natural weed control, which reduces the need for harmful herbicides.
Turfing a lawn provides significant erosion prevention by stabilising the soil with its established roots. This stops erosion caused by water run-off or wind. On sloped or hilly landscapes, where erosion can be a major problem, this is particularly important to consider.
